新版SQL Enlight T-SQL分析器发布

数据库
Ubitsoft发布了新版本的SQL Enlight,这是一款用于加速并简化T-SQL开发的工具。此次发布的新版增强许多新的特性。

Ubitsoft发布了新版本的SQL Enlight,这是一款用于加速并简化T-SQL开发的工具。与StyleCop/FxCop类似,SQL Enlight提供了代码约定校验和代码标准增强的功能;同时还提供了类似于ReSharper及CodeRush的设计期分析和模板功能。SQL Enlight可集成到MS Visual Studio及SQL Management Studio中,同时还提供了一个命令行接口和MSBuild tasks以生成分析规则违例的XML报告。

SQL Enlight具有如下特性:

◆根据定制规则重新格式化T-SQL
我们可以将格式化规则按照组的方式放到layout模板中,同时还可以根据需要在不同模板间进行切换。

◆根据静态分析规则分析T-SQL代码
Analysis Script特性可以识别出T-SQL代码中常见的性能和数据库对象命名问题。

◆概要T-SQL脚本
与Class Viewer类似,Transact-SQL Script Summary可以帮助开发者和数据库管理员识别出长SQL脚本组件。Script Summary提供了对当前T-SQL脚本中所有批处理和语句的一个继承结构的概要。

◆重构——将T-SQL脚本封装成存储过程或函数

◆Transact-SQL语句大纲
语句大纲特性用一个个矩形将T-SQL脚本中每条语句包围起来,就像.NET代码中的regions一样。

◆验证T-SQL语法
代码编辑器可以对T-SQL的语法错误进行高亮显示

 

【编辑推荐】

  1. SQL Server数据库管理常用的SQL和T-SQL语句
  2. SQL高手进阶 深入SQL语句性能调整
  3. SQL Server 2008对T-SQL语言的增强
责任编辑:佚名 来源: InfoQ
相关推荐

2010-07-20 13:52:27

SQL Server

2010-07-06 10:36:35

SQL Server

2010-10-19 16:06:26

SQL Server索

2011-10-19 10:07:16

T-SQL查询变量

2023-08-15 08:26:34

SQL Server查找死锁

2010-11-09 14:06:47

SQL Server查

2010-12-06 09:26:23

SQL Server

2011-03-31 09:30:27

SQL Server数管理SQL

2010-07-19 13:22:45

SQL Server

2010-06-30 14:54:42

SQL Server

2011-07-08 13:40:18

2010-07-13 10:35:20

SQL Server2

2013-01-05 13:49:00

2010-11-09 11:40:14

SQL Server查

2011-04-01 16:30:26

T-SQLDateTime

2011-08-24 16:36:00

T-SQL

2011-02-25 14:42:10

SQLwith关键字

2011-04-01 15:53:20

T-SQLDateTime

2020-02-24 09:25:33

代码开发工具

2011-07-18 14:38:44

子查询外部查询
点赞
收藏

51CTO技术栈公众号